Method for improving availability of virtual machine system based on thermomigration

A technology of virtual machine and hot migration, which is applied in software simulation/interpretation/simulation, program startup/switching, multi-program installation, etc. It can solve the problems of time-consuming, long service downtime, etc., to improve availability and save hardware Expenses, the effect of ensuring consistency

Active Publication Date: 2012-09-12
LANGCHAO ELECTRONIC INFORMATION IND CO LTD
View PDF4 Cites 92 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

This restart method is the easiest way to implement it, but it takes time to start the virtual machine, which leads to a longer service downtime

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Method for improving availability of virtual machine system based on thermomigration
  • Method for improving availability of virtual machine system based on thermomigration
  • Method for improving availability of virtual machine system based on thermomigration

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0026] The method of the present invention is described in detail below with reference to the accompanying drawings.

[0027] The schematic diagram of the structure of the present invention is attached figure 1 As shown, the core module of the whole system is the synchronization engine. The synchronization engine is divided into three parts: through heartbeat monitoring to check whether the primary virtual machine is faulty; through live migration to realize memory synchronization; through mirrored snapshots to realize the synchronization of the storage mirrors of the primary and backup machines.

[0028] First, the heartbeat monitoring of the synchronization engine is introduced: as the virtual machine runs, when its content is modified to a certain extent, the data will be written back to the disk image. The heartbeat monitoring module is responsible for monitoring the disk data writeback of the primary virtual machine. Once it is found that the disk writeback is delayed or...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ides a method for improving availability of a virtual machine system based on thermomigration. The method comprises the following steps: firstly, before a main virtual machine is started, a main virtual machine image file on a source server is copied onto a backup server and then the virtual machine system is started; the system can start a source virtual machine to operate on a master server; a backup virtual machine is switched to a suspension state on a backup server and a synchronous engine is started in the background to carry out heartbeat monitoring, high-frequency thermomigration and synchronization of image files; and once the crash of the virtual machine on the master server is found, the backup virtual machine on the backup server is recovered to an operation state from the suspension state immediately so as to provide service outwards, therefore the high availability of the virtual machine is realized.

Description

technical field [0001] The invention relates to the technical field of computer virtual machines, in particular to a method for improving the availability of a virtual machine system based on hot migration. Background technique [0002] With the rapid development of computer and network technology, especially the emergence of multi-core processors, the performance of physical machines has been rapidly improved, but traditional usage methods often fail to make full use of the capabilities of physical machines, so virtualization technology has emerged, which can be used in Running multiple virtual computer systems (referred to as virtual machines) on a single physical machine greatly improves the utilization of the physical machine. In addition, virtualization technology is used to realize the packaging of software, which can shield the influence of heterogeneous hardware on software, and multiple virtual machines running on the same physical machine can run independently of e...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F9/48G06F9/455
Inventor 熊坤常建忠张东
Owner LANGCHAO ELECTRONIC INFORMATION IND C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products